2. JUTE NETTING
Jute netting shall be of a uniform, open, plain weave, undyed and
unbleached single jute yarn. The yard shall be of loosely twisted construction
and shall not vary in thickness by more than one-half its normal diameter.
Jute netting shall be furnished in rolls and shall meet the following minimum
requirements:
a. Width - Minimum 48 inches, ± 1 inch from manufacturer's rated
width.
b. Seventy-eight warp ends per 4 feet of width.
c. Forty-one weft ends per yard.
d. Weight shall average 1.22 pounds per linear yard (based on 48 inch
width) with a tolerance of ± 5%.
e. All material shall be new and unused, and the length shall be marked
on each roll.
